Industry Defined

Digital logic design is the basis of electronic systems, such as computers and cell phones. Digital logic is rooted in binary code, which renders information through zeroes and ones, giving each number in the binary code an opposite value. This system facilitates the design of electronic circuits that convey information, including logic gates with functions that include AND, OR, and NOT commands. The value system translates input signals into specific output. These functions facilitate computing, robotics, and other electronic applications.

Applications

Digital logic design forms the foundation of electrical engineering and computer engineering. Digital logic designers build complex electronic components that use both electrical and computational characteristics such as power, current, logical function, protocol, and user input. Digital logic design is used to develop hardware, such as circuit boards and microchip processors. This hardware processes user input, system protocol, and other data in navigational systems, cell phones, or other high-tech systems.

Education and Training

Courses offered through electrical engineering, computer science, and electrical computer engineering programs may cover topics in binary addition and subtraction, flip-flops, shift registers, logic function algorithms, sequential circuits, correcting clocking issues, and Boolean functions. You may also learn how to use Hardware Descriptive Language (HDL), programmable logic devices (PLD), medium scale integrated (MSI) systems, and finite state machines (FSMs).

By the end of these courses, you may understand how to program basic digital circuits, develop electrical component integration, and synchronize FSMs. Since these training courses require hands-on training, you may not be able to find online offerings.

Logic design, Basic organization of the circuitry of a digital computer. All digital computers are based on a two-valued logic system 1/0, on/off, yes/no (see binary code). Computers perform calculations using components called logic gates, which are made up of integrated circuits that receive an input signal, process it, and change it into an output signal. The components of the gates pass or block a clock pulse as it travels through them, and the output bits of the gates control other gates or output the result. There are three basic kinds of logic gates, called and, or, and not. By connecting logic gates together, a device can be constructed that can perform basic arithmetic functions.
